Default Powerdyne supercharger kit!!

Category: Accessories
Price: $1600
Location (State): MN
Item Condition: Used
Engine: LS2/LS3/LS7/L92/LS9, LS1/LS6
LS Engine?: Fits LS Engine

i have a supercharger kit that I fabricated for a 63 belair build with a front mounted innercooler. the front drive system is a corvette. the original tensioner can be used. the bracket system is custom machined and comes ready to bolt on. the drive pulley,belt.are in included .I know this will not just fit just anything so let me know your needs and I will see what I can do to help.
